We have expanded our previous method of copy number signatures developed in sarcomas to identify a reference set of pan-cancer copy number signatures. These are available on @cosmic_sanger now! 1/2 nature.com/articles/s41586-0…

If you are interested in rare and fascinating cancers check out our review of the current knowledge of #undifferentiatedsarcoma of soft tissue. Come for shattered chromosomes, near-haploidy, hypermutation and extensive genome doubling! #TheLoneliestCancer authors.elsevier.com/c/1aj5-…
